I notice that the trim tag rivets were never spread out in the back. I see this from time to time, and always wonder how that could happen.
On my car they are pretty much hollow (except for the filler that was slopped in). Seems I remember someone describing a tool that was inserted after the rivets were put in; and that the tool spread out the back. Did some cars just get skipped? |
